Ахтунг! Трабл с кодом PHP. Кто сечет - велком плиз.

F1
На сайте с 24.01.2012
Offline
103
642

Друзья, если кто-то знает в чем дело подскажите плиз.

Есть код:

<?php if ( $wp_query->max_num_pages > 1 ) : ?>

<nav id="nav-below">

<div class="nav-previous"><?php next_posts_link( __( '<span class="meta-nav">&larr;</span> Older posts', 'Название шаба' ) ); ?></div>

<div class="nav-next"><?php previous_posts_link( __( 'Newer posts <span class="meta-nav">&rarr;</span>', 'Название шаба' ) ); ?></div>

</nav>

Это код вывода надписи "Предыдущие посты" и "Следующие посты" в конце рубрики на постраничной навигации.

ПРОБЛЕМА в том, что этот код, почему то ссылается на рубрику со слешем на конце (например site.ru/category/), хотя на самом деле слеша в урле рубрики нет (site.ru/category), и поэтому получается 301 редирект (с рубрики со слешем на без слеша), а это не хорошо, тем более когда такой фигни масса на сайте.

Подскажите плиз,

МОЖНО ЛИ в этом коде что-то поправить или дописать, чтобы он ссылался на урл без слеша?

Или это так в самой теме задумано и тут уже ничего не поделать?

Помогите пожалуйста, если кто в курсе.

N
На сайте с 01.12.2006
Offline
102
#1
fackest1:
ППЦ люди, под 100 просмотров и ни один не отписал.
Никто не знает или всем лениво?
Или вопрос слишком глупый?
Есть тут кто живой?

Вам необходимо найти next_posts_link этот метод в своем проекте. Желательно выложить его сюда иначе будет сложно Вам помочь.

SeVlad
На сайте с 03.11.2008
Offline
1609
#2
fackest1:
ППЦ люди, под 100 просмотров и ни один не отписал.

ППЦ люди, пишут ночью и чего-то ждут к раннему утру. И про ботов тоже не знают.

И код в форум вставлять не умеют. Или не хотят уметь, но хотят помощи.

fackest1:
Никто не знает или всем лениво?

Люди ночью имеют обыкновение спать. А утром умываться, завтракать и делать разные нужные дела, прежде чем на форум идти. Но ты наверняка не из таких. Да?

fackest1:
и поэтому получается 301 редирект

Ты проверял или так думаешь на основании того, что нарисовал браузер в адресной строке?

fackest1:
а это не хорошо,

СЕОшники рассказали?

Делаю хорошие сайты хорошим людям. Предпочтение коммерческим направлениям. Связь со мной через http://wp.me/P3YHjQ-3.
DV
На сайте с 01.05.2010
Offline
644
#3

ТС, оформление у темы ужасное, даже вникать не хочется.

1. Сабж. Ваши эмоции понимания не прибавляют, информативности только что-то про PHP.

2. Как уже отмечено, код надо в теги, сейчас это вырвиглаз.

VDS хостинг ( http://clck.ru/0u97l ) Нет нерешаемых задач ( https://searchengines.guru/ru/forum/806725 ) | Перенос сайтов на Drupal 7 с любых CMS. ( https://searchengines.guru/ru/forum/531842/page6#comment_10504844 )
F1
На сайте с 24.01.2012
Offline
103
#4

Вопрос решен через плагин Yoast и установкой слеша в конце урла рубрики.

Редиректов больше нет.

Всем спасибо.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ий